A:Answer Apologies for what you're experiencing. First, reset the printer by turning it off, unplugging it, and waiting one minute or so before plugging back in, and turning it on. Make sure the power cord is plugged into a wall socket, not an extension cord or surge control unit. If that doesn't work, try to put the printer online manually: On your computer, go to printer settings and make sure "use printer offline" is NOT checked. Clear the print queue. Cancel all jobs, if any are displayed. It's possible that a failed print job be creating a "traffic jam". Also, maybe the easiest, download and run the HP Print and Scan Doctor - it can automatically diagnose and cure many problems. Get it here: https://support.hp.com/us-en/help/printscandoctor
One or more of these cures should clear the printer. If not, please reach out to Support.hp.com for further assistance.
